The ingredients needed to make Coconut curry chicken:
  1. Get 1 can coconut milk
  2. Prepare 8 medium grilled chicken tenders
  3. Make ready 1 cup coconut greek yogurt
  4. Make ready 1 golden curry sause mix
  5. Take 1 1/2 tbsp coconut oil
  6. Make ready 1 dash ground ginger
  7. Get crushed garlic
  8. Take 1 rice

Pour the coconut curry sauce over the chicken and vegetables and stir gently. Season with salt and pepper, as needed. How to make Coconut Chicken Curry. Cook the chicken: Heat the olive oil in a large skillet or Dutch oven.

Steps to make Coconut curry chicken:
  1. In crock pot combine coconut milk, greek yogurt, coconut oil, curry, ground ginger and crushed garlic.
  2. Mix cooked chicken with sause in crock pot.
  3. Cook on high for 2 to 3 hours when finished spoon ontop of rice.
